/[pcre]/code/trunk/dftables.c
ViewVC logotype

Diff of /code/trunk/dftables.c

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 81 by nigel, Sat Feb 24 21:40:59 2007 UTC revision 96 by nigel, Fri Mar 2 13:10:43 2007 UTC
# Line 6  Line 6 
6  and semantics are as close as possible to those of the Perl 5 language.  and semantics are as close as possible to those of the Perl 5 language.
7    
8                         Written by Philip Hazel                         Written by Philip Hazel
9             Copyright (c) 1997-2005 University of Cambridge             Copyright (c) 1997-2006 University of Cambridge
10    
11  -----------------------------------------------------------------------------  -----------------------------------------------------------------------------
12  Redistribution and use in source and binary forms, with or without  Redistribution and use in source and binary forms, with or without
# Line 86  fprintf(f, Line 86  fprintf(f,
86  fprintf(f,  fprintf(f,
87    "This file contains the default tables for characters with codes less than\n"    "This file contains the default tables for characters with codes less than\n"
88    "128 (ASCII characters). These tables are used when no external tables are\n"    "128 (ASCII characters). These tables are used when no external tables are\n"
89    "passed to PCRE. */\n\n"    "passed to PCRE.\n\n");
90    fprintf(f,
91      "The following #include is present because without it gcc 4.x may remove\n"
92      "the array definition from the final binary if PCRE is built into a static\n"
93      "library and dead code stripping is activated. This leads to link errors.\n"
94      "Pulling in the header ensures that the array gets flagged as \"someone\n"
95      "outside this compilation unit might reference this\" and so it will always\n"
96      "be supplied to the linker. */\n\n"
97      "#include \"pcre_internal.h\"\n\n");
98    fprintf(f,
99    "const unsigned char _pcre_default_tables[] = {\n\n"    "const unsigned char _pcre_default_tables[] = {\n\n"
100    "/* This table is a lower casing table. */\n\n");    "/* This table is a lower casing table. */\n\n");
101    

Legend:
Removed from v.81  
changed lines
  Added in v.96

  ViewVC Help
Powered by ViewVC 1.1.5